The Complete Guide to Open-Source Tools: Innovation Without the High Cost

In today’s fast-moving digital landscape, software expenses can quickly become a major barrier to innovation. Open-source tools have changed that reality. They are no longer just “free alternatives” — they are robust, enterprise-ready solutions that power startups, global corporations, and critical infrastructure worldwide.

From solo developers to large engineering teams, open-source software enables faster development, greater flexibility, and long-term sustainability without sacrificing quality or performance.

Why Open-Source Tools Matter

Open-source software is built on transparency. Its source code is publicly available, allowing anyone to inspect, modify, and improve it. This openness drives rapid innovation, stronger security, and freedom from vendor lock-in.
What truly sets open-source apart is its community-driven development model. Thousands of contributors across the globe collaborate to improve tools continuously. This collective intelligence often produces software that evolves faster and performs better than proprietary alternatives. Linux, for example, powers servers, smartphones, cloud platforms, and supercomputers — a clear testament to the strength of open collaboration.

Open-Source Tools Powering Modern Workflows

Across nearly every domain, open-source tools have become industry standards.

In software development, Git is the backbone of version control, enabling teams to collaborate efficiently and track changes with confidence. Platforms like GitHub and GitLab extend this capability with CI/CD pipelines, issue tracking, and project management — all accessible without heavy licensing fees. Visual Studio Code has redefined code editing with its lightweight design, extensibility, and support for virtually every programming language.

In design and creative work , open-source tools rival premium software. GIMP delivers advanced image editing, Blender dominates 3D modeling and animation, and Inkscape offers professional-grade vector design. Krita has earned its place among digital artists for illustration and concept art. These tools prove that creativity does not require expensive subscriptions.

For data, analytics, and databases , open-source is indispensable. Python and its ecosystem (NumPy, Pandas, Matplotlib) drive data science and machine learning. R remains a cornerstone for statistical analysis. PostgreSQL and MySQL provide enterprise-level database reliability, while Apache Spark processes massive datasets efficiently. Tools like Metabase and Apache Superset turn raw data into actionable insights through intuitive dashboards.

In web development and infrastructure, open-source software runs the modern internet. Frameworks such as React, Vue, and Django accelerate application development. WordPress alone powers over 40% of the web. Docker and Kubernetes have transformed deployment and scalability, while Nginx handles billions of requests daily. These tools form the foundation of today’s cloud-native architecture.

How to Choose the Right Open-Source Tool

Selecting the right tool requires more than comparing features. Active development is crucial — regularly updated projects with responsive maintainers are far more reliable long-term. A strong community indicates sustainability, better documentation, and faster problem resolution.

High-quality documentation significantly reduces onboarding time and frustration. Tools supported by forums, Discord servers, or Slack communities offer invaluable peer support. Licensing also matters. Permissive licenses like MIT and Apache provide maximum flexibility, while copyleft licenses such as GPL impose sharing requirements. Understanding these differences helps avoid legal and compliance issues.

Recent Posts

Tagged With: